- Référence : DGWT
- Durée : 3 jours (21h)
- Lieu : Au choix. À distance ou en présentiel, à Paris ou en Régions
En intra
Vous pouvez suivre cette formation en direct depuis votre domicile ou votre lieu de travail. Plus d'informations sur notre solution de classe à distance...
A l'issue de la formation GWT, les participants seront aptes à développer un client riche GWT en utilisant les composants graphiques du toolkit. Les stagiaires organiseront un projet GWT entre partie cliente, partie serveur et construction de librairies personnalisées.
La formation GWT donne aussi une vue d'ensemble de l'écosystème GWT (sites Internet, librairies disponibles, outils). Cette formation GWT insiste sur les bonnes pratiques du développement avec GWT afin d'apporter une dimension professionnelle à vos applications.
Public :
Ce cours GWT s'adresse principalement aux Architectes, Développeurs et Chefs de projets.
Prérequis :
Pour suivre ce cours GWT dans les meilleures conditions possibles, la connaissance des langages de programmation Java et HTML/CSS est conseillée.
Architecture Web de GWT
Les caractéristiques de GWT
Les avantages par rapport à Javascript
Outils en ligne de commande
Utilisation d'un plug in eclipse
Structure d'un projet GWT (client,server,public)
Utilisation sur Chrome du Super Dev Mode
Les composants graphiques (button, textbox...)
Les panels (AbsolutePanel, DockPanel...)
Placement des composants par CSS (Layout Panels)
Gestion des événements
Utilisation du modèle DOM
Impact des CSS sur les widgets
Construction d'un composant personnalisé
Organisation par module
Déclaration d'interface avec l'UiBinder
Manipulation des composants, panels et événements
Intégration des styles CSS
Ajout de composants personnalisés
Implémentation d'une méthode JavaScript appelée depuis Java
Implémentation d'une méthode Java appelée depuis JavaScript
Gestion des exceptions
L'API des services GWT
Philosophie et mise en place d'un service RPC
Gestion des exceptions
Intégration avec une infrastructure existante
Présentation de GWT Server Library (GWT-SL)
Ecrire un code dynamique grâce au Deferred Binding
Conseils et mise en œuvre de l'Internationalisation
Déployer une application GWT
GWTTestCase pour JUnit
Historique de navigation
Gestion de la session utilisateur
Mise en oeuvre du desgin pattern MVP
Mesurer les performances avec Speed Tracer
Les bonnes pratiques
Accélérer le chargement de vos applications
Chargement du code à la demande grâce au Code Splitting
Packager les ressources avec le ClientBundle
Rôle et communication de Google autour de GWT
Le projet GWT-DND pour le drag and drop, les librairies de Charts
Composants graphiques avancés avec Sencha GXT
La richesse fonctionnelle de Smart GWT et de Vaadin
Les travaux pratiques représentent 60 % de la formation.
Les avis figurant ci-dessous sont issus des fiches d’évaluation que remplissent les participants à la fin de la formation. Ils sont ensuite publiés automatiquement si les personnes ont explicitement accepté que nous les diffusions.
Mon avis sur le formateur :
"Formateur très à l'écoute de nos besoins et très pédagogique."
Ce que j'ai le plus apprécié :
"La correction des TP est fournie."
Ce que j'ai le moins apprécié :
"Quelques problèmes dus à l'hétérogénéité des postes de travail."
Formations Informatique
et Management
en ligne à ce jour
+
Stagiaires dans nos salles
de cours sur
l'année
%
De participants satisfaits
ou très satisfaits de nos
formations
Formateurs experts
validés par
PLB